Driver Job Description – Group Home (Direct Support Driver)

Job Title: Driver / Direct Support Staff
Reports To: QDDP
Employment Type: Full-Time or Part-Time

Position Summary

The Driver/Direct Support Staff is responsible for safely transporting individuals with intellectual and developmental disabilities to medical appointments, community outings, employment, recreational activities, and other approved destinations. This position also provides direct support services that promote independence, dignity, safety, and community inclusion while ensuring compliance with agency policies and state regulations.

Essential Job Duties

  •  Safely transport individuals to scheduled appointments and activities. 
  •  Assist individuals entering and exiting the vehicle when needed. 
  •  Follow all traffic laws and practice defensive driving. 
  •  Maintain confidentiality and professionalism at all times. 
  •  Document transportation logs, and any incidents. 
  •  Assist individuals with community integration, shopping, recreational activities, and appointments. 
  •  Provide companionship and supervision during outings. 
  •  Communicate effectively with supervisors regarding schedule changes or concerns. 
  •  Complete required documentation accurately and timely. 
  •  Follow agency policies regarding medication transportation, emergencies, and individual rights. 
Vehicle Requirements
Employees in this position are required to use their personal vehicle for transporting individuals served by the agency.
The employee must:
  •  Maintain a reliable, safe, and clean personal vehicle suitable for transporting individuals. 
  •  Maintain current automobile liability insurance meeting or exceeding Alabama minimum requirements. 
  •  Possess a valid Alabama driver's license with an acceptable driving record. 
  •  Keep vehicle registration current. 
  •  Provide proof of insurance and registration before employment and whenever policies are renewed. 
  •  Immediately notify the agency of any suspension, revocation, lapse in insurance, or change in driving status. 
  •  Allow the agency to conduct periodic Motor Vehicle Record (MVR) checks.
